茅臺元宇宙遊戲被玩家質疑“割韭菜”

mmz_77發表於2023-02-27

 元宇宙領域近兩年變得很火爆,各行各業都紛紛加入其中。而貴州茅臺似乎也想借此出圈,在今年元旦推出了自己的元宇宙APP——巽風APP。這款APP模擬了一個茅臺鎮的場景,玩家需要完成任務獲得積分,並且排名靠前的才能拿到原價購買茅臺酒的資格。不過這款APP僅上線兩天就註冊使用者突破了100萬。  

但是,這次出圈卻帶來不少爭議。近日有財經網爆料稱,這個遊戲被質疑收割粉絲。有玩家表示,在裡面充值超過3000元,才得到原價買茅臺的資格。不僅如此,大家還吐槽遊戲枯燥,沒動力玩下去,更有玩家表示,茅臺不如直接把酒拿出來賣,到最後都只是黃牛的遊戲。

茅臺元宇宙遊戲被玩家質疑“割韭菜”

其實,線上上搶購飛天茅臺也是很多人都想嘗試的事情。但是現在電商網站反爬措施做得很嚴格,比如同一地址用一臺機器和多個號碼下單將被視為無效搶購。網上雖然有很多搶購指令碼可用,但是真正能效果好的卻很少。那麼怎樣才能提高搶購成功率呢?我們可以透過使用爬蟲程式+爬蟲代理來實現搶購。具體來說就是利用python編寫爬蟲程式,並且使用付費高質量代理IP來模擬多個使用者同時請求電商網站。
搶購流程主要分為三步:1、登入;2、requests請求“確認訂單”所需資訊;3、requests請求“提交訂單”。其中最重要的就是使用爬蟲代理來避免IP被封殺或者限制訪問。  

其中重點是如何實現爬蟲程式+爬蟲代理來實現搶購。這裡的關鍵是代理的使用,像搶購類的業務對IP的需求是很高的,所以想要增加成功率就需要付費購買高質量的代理。實現過程這裡簡單的分享下

#! -- encoding:utf-8 -- from urllib import request import threading # 匯入threading庫,用於多執行緒 import time # 匯入time庫,用於延時
#要訪問的目標頁面
targetUrl = “” # 修改為百度
proxyHost = “t.16yun.cn” proxyPort = “31111”
proxyUser = “” proxyPass = “16ip”
proxyMeta = “http://%(user)s:%(pass)s@%(host)s:%(port)s” % { “host” : proxyHost, “port” : proxyPort, “user” : proxyUser, “pass” : proxyPass, }
proxy_handler = request.ProxyHandler({ “http” : proxyMeta, “https” : proxyMeta, })
opener = request.build_opener(proxy_handler)
request.install_opener(opener)
#定義一個鎖物件,用於控制每200毫秒只能請求一次
lock = threading.Lock()
#定義一個函式,用於發起請求和列印響應
def get_url(): # 獲取鎖,如果鎖被佔用,就等待,直到鎖釋放 lock.acquire() resp = request.urlopen(targetUrl) # 發起請求 # 判斷狀態碼是否為200,如果不是,列印錯誤資訊 if resp.status_code == 200: print(resp.read()) # 列印響應內容 else: print(f"請求失敗,狀態碼為{resp.status_code}") # 列印錯誤資訊 time.sleep(0.2) # 延時200毫秒 # 釋放鎖,讓其他執行緒可以獲取鎖 lock.release()
#定義一個列表,用於存放執行緒物件
threads = []
#建立10個執行緒,每個執行緒執行get_url函式
for i in range(10): t = threading.Thread(target=get_url) # 建立執行緒物件 threads.append(t) # 將執行緒物件新增到列表中
#啟動所有執行緒
for t in threads: t.start()
#等待所有執行緒結束
for t in threads: t.join()




來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/31522063/viewspace-2937208/,如需轉載,請註明出處,否則將追究法律責任。

相關文章